RU AdList JS Fixes

try to take over the world!

As of 21. 08. 2016. See the latest version.

These are versions of this script where the code was updated. Show all versions.

  • v20181023.2 23. 10. 2018 Detector on kinozal-tv.appspot.com, dropped custom script for qa ru.
  • v20181023.1 22. 10. 2018 Removed 3 variables which I created during the debug of a new version of a wrapper for zmctrack, but forgot to remove when they became obsolete.
  • v20181023.0 22. 10. 2018 Finally figured workaround which zmctrack were using to hide contentWindow of an iframe which they were using to access clean window API. Fixed gismeteo.ua.
  • v20181022.3 22. 10. 2018 Removed fixes for overclockers. Seems like they removed aggressive adblock detector and fixes are not needed anymore.
  • v20181022.2 22. 10. 2018 Updated cookies list for gismeteo and improved cookie removal a bit.
  • v20181022.1 22. 10. 2018 Updated branding removal for Kinopoisk.
  • v20181022.0 22. 10. 2018 Added cookie filter for avito.ru. Also modified cookie filter to accept string instead of regexp and automatically add GA cookies for ignore/removal.
  • v20181019.0 19. 10. 2018 Disable banner style on a Yandex's main page.
  • v20181018.0 18. 10. 2018 Update for mail.ru. Now they added mandatory setup function into their smokescreen. Have to pretend it's there.
  • v20181017.2 17. 10. 2018 Forgot to remove extra debug information.
  • v20181017.1 17. 10. 2018 Added more gismeteo domains to run custom script on.
  • v20181017.0 17. 10. 2018 Restored previously removed selective cookies access as a separate helper function and used it for gismeteo.ru to skip/remove some of their cookies.
  • v20181007.0 07. 10. 2018 Upd script for qaru.
  • v20181004.4 04. 10. 2018 Another oops. >_<
  • v20181004.3 04. 10. 2018 A few more adjustments to open/fetch wrapper. Removed previously commented out temporary fix.
  • v20181004.2 04. 10. 2018 Fixed detector on kinopoisk, also hardened a few function calls.
  • v20181004.1 04. 10. 2018 OOPS! Forgot to remove debug return. >_<
  • v20181004.0 04. 10. 2018 Fixed issue with already defined Ya global variable on https://poeplanner.com/
  • v20181003.0 03. 10. 2018 Temporary fix for kinopoisk.ru
  • v20180929.1 29. 09. 2018 Removed "return true" from defineProperty setters since they don't have to return it. Checked that Proxy setters does have one since they must return true to indicate success.
  • v20180929.0 29. 09. 2018 I tend to forget that setters should return true. Especially when that is a proxy trap. Fixed for set trap on drive2.
  • v20180928.0 28. 09. 2018 Adblock detection in oms.matchat.online embedded player: http://football.kulichki.net/italy/2019/6/9v.htm
  • v20180926.0 26. 09. 2018 Missing field in Yandex.Metrika stub.
  • v20180921.0 21. 09. 2018 Yandex ads script blocking detection. Found on https://www.kakprosto.ru/
  • v20180919.4 19. 09. 2018 Updated code for hqq.tv, moved deep API wrapper into separate function
  • v20180919.3 19. 09. 2018 Detector on newdeaf-online.net, anti-debug on hqq.tv
  • v20180919.2 19. 09. 2018 Added a few missing properties into fake CoinHive object.
  • v20180919.1 19. 09. 2018 Added comment to my previous commit with 'obfuscated' property name.
  • v20180919.1 19. 09. 2018 A: http://fastpic.ru
  • v20180919.0 19. 09. 2018 Implemented wrapper for jwplayer on xittv.net to remove all in-player ads and ad-checks
  • v20180904.2 03. 09. 2018 Added hang-block for some of the Yandex requests into piguiqproxy code. Blocks Yandex.Direct in images search.
  • v20180904.1 03. 09. 2018 Updated silencer for SA.
  • v20180904.0 03. 09. 2018 Removed majority of code related to smotret-anime for now. Left audio-stopper. May require improvement, though.
  • v20180831.1 31. 08. 2018 Better STFU code than in a previous version. This time it actually works!
  • v20180831.0 31. 08. 2018 Well, smotert-anime protected their ad page good enough. Let it be then... and STFU!
  • v20180828.0 28. 08. 2018
  • v20180827.0 27. 08. 2018 Replaced empty Ya.Metrika2 constructor with Ya.Metrika constructor and added a few minor improvements in other places for Ya object. Used on: https://www.avito.ru/ (press show phone button in any ad)
  • v20180820.1 20. 08. 2018 New script for smotret-anime.ru
  • v20180820.0 19. 08. 2018 Disabled custom code for smotret-anime.ru. Apparently they checking value of cookie I'm messing with and show page 500 if it's wrong. Will look for something better later.
  • v20180814.1 14. 08. 2018 A: https://www.ivi.ru/watch/138190/trailers
  • v20180814.0 13. 08. 2018 Different approach for ads and page randomization on mail.ru main page.
  • v20180813.1 13. 08. 2018 Apparently Ya.Metrika2 supposed to be a constructor: https://realty.yandex.ru/offer/8507088655029336576/
  • v20180813.0 12. 08. 2018 Another update for ok.ru/e.mail.ru
  • v20180812.0 11. 08. 2018 Preventing redefining of 'window.blur' globally were a bad idea after all: https://greatest.deepsurf.us/en/forum/discussion/41175/blokiruet-grafiki
  • v20180811.0 11. 08. 2018 New page scrambling prevention for ok.ru and e.mail.ru.
  • v20180810.1 10. 08. 2018 One more update for sinoptik.ua
  • v20180810.0 09. 08. 2018 Update for uBO on https://ua.sinoptik.ua/
  • v20180809.0 09. 08. 2018 Update for pb.wtf.
  • v20180808.0 08. 08. 2018 Replaced 'document' with '_document' which points to unsafeWindow.document instead of 'safe' version of it since mere attempt to read safe version of this property messes up CSP on some sites including PornHub.
  • v20180805.0 05. 08. 2018 Updated code for Kodik player

Show all script versions